1. Access to America's Treasures

Imagine standing before the majestic Grand Canyon or witnessing the stunning vistas of Yellowstone National Park, all for a mere one-time fee. The National Park Lifetime Senior Pass grants seniors free access to over 2,000 federal recreation sites, including national parks, monuments, and wildlife refuges. With this pass, every visit transforms into a new adventure.

2. Cost-Effective Exploration

Purchasing a single entry ticket to a national park can cost anywhere from $10 to $35, depending on the location. For seniors who enjoy frequent visits, the cost quickly adds up. The Lifetime Senior Pass, priced at just $80, pays for itself after only a handful of visits. Consider this: a couple visiting parks three times a year would save over $200 in just a few visits. It’s an investment in countless memorable experiences.

3. Additional Discounts

Beyond free entry, the Lifetime Senior Pass also offers discounts on various amenities and services. These include discounts on camping fees, tours, and other recreational services within the parks. For instance, if you enjoy staying overnight in a park, a typical campsite may cost $20 to $30 per night. With the pass, you could enjoy a 50% discount on these fees, leading to significant savings over time.

7. A Legacy for Future Generations

By acquiring the Lifetime Senior Pass, seniors contribute to the preservation of America’s natural heritage. The fees collected from pass sales go directly towards maintaining and improving national parks, ensuring that these treasures remain intact for future generations to explore and enjoy. Seniors can take pride in knowing that they are playing a part in protecting these beautiful landscapes.

8. How to Obtain Your Pass

Getting a Lifetime Senior Pass is straightforward. Seniors can purchase the pass online through the U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) website or at participating federal recreation sites. It’s essential to provide valid identification that proves age, such as a driver’s license or passport.
